fun RequestsExecutor.startGettingOfUpdates(
timeoutSeconds: Seconds = 30,
scope: CoroutineScope = CoroutineScope(Dispatchers.Default),
exceptionsHandler: (suspend (Exception) -> Unit)? = null,
allowedUpdates: List<String>? = null,
updatesReceiver: UpdateReceiver<Update>
): Job = scope.launch {
var lastUpdateIdentifier: UpdateIdentifier? = null
while (isActive) {
handleSafely(
{ e ->
exceptionsHandler ?.invoke(e)
if (e is RequestException) {
delay(1000L)
}
}
) {
val updates = getUpdates(
offset = lastUpdateIdentifier?.plus(1),
timeout = timeoutSeconds,
allowed_updates = allowedUpdates
).let { originalUpdates ->
val converted = originalUpdates.convertWithMediaGroupUpdates()
/**
* Dirty hack for cases when the media group was retrieved not fully:
*
* We are throw out the last media group and will reretrieve it again in the next get updates
* and it will guarantee that it is full
*/
if (originalUpdates.size == getUpdatesLimit.last && converted.last() is SentMediaGroupUpdate) {
converted - converted.last()
} else {
converted
}
}
handleSafely {
for (update in updates) {
updatesReceiver(update)
lastUpdateIdentifier = update.lastUpdateIdentifier()
}
}
}
}
}
/**
* This method will create a new one [FlowsUpdatesFilter]. This method could be unsafe due to the fact that it will start
* getting updates IMMEDIATELY. That means that your bot will be able to skip some of them until you will call
* [kotlinx.coroutines.flow.Flow.collect] on one of [FlowsUpdatesFilter] flows. To avoid it, you can pass
* [flowUpdatesPreset] lambda - it will be called BEFORE starting updates getting
*/
@PreviewFeature
fun RequestsExecutor.startGettingFlowsUpdates(
timeoutSeconds: Seconds = 30,
scope: CoroutineScope = CoroutineScope(Dispatchers.Default),
exceptionsHandler: (suspend (Exception) -> Unit)? = null,
flowsUpdatesFilterUpdatesKeeperCount: Int = 64,
flowUpdatesPreset: FlowsUpdatesFilter.() -> Unit = {}
): FlowsUpdatesFilter = FlowsUpdatesFilter(flowsUpdatesFilterUpdatesKeeperCount).apply {
flowUpdatesPreset()
startGettingOfUpdates(timeoutSeconds, scope, exceptionsHandler, allowedUpdates, asUpdateReceiver)
}
